Claims
- 1. A method for determining an analyte in a sample involving a tagged reagent which is either a specific binding partner for said analyte or an analyte analog conjugated to the tag, the tag capable of producing inelastic scattering of excitation radiation, said method employing an apparatus comprising:
- a sample holder formed of a transparent film having a higher refractive index than said sample,
- a prism contacting a wall of the sample holder, said prism having an exit surface at an angle such that radiation from uncomplexed tag reaches the exit surface at an angle of incidence beyond the critical angle, whereby the uncomplexed tag radiation is totally internally reflected by the exit surface and the evanescent radiation passes through the exit surface;
- said method comprising:
- immobilizing either analyte analog or specific binding partner for the analyte on the inner surface of said wall of the sample holder such that said prism contacts the outer surface of said wall of the sample holder forming an optical interface with the sample,
- placing a sample in said sample holder with said tagged reagent and allowing complexes containing said tag to form at the inner surface of said wall of the sample holder adjacent the optical interface between the sample holder and prism.
- exciting said sample with excitation radiation to excite said tag, thereby producing bulk radiation from the uncomplexed tag and evanescent radiation from the complexed tag passing through said wall of the sample holder into the prism at the optical interface, and
- measuring the evanescent radiation which passes through said exit surface as an indication of the amount of analyte in the sample.
- 2. The method of claim 1 wherein the transparent film is an ionomer resin.
